#896575 Hex color

#896575

The hexadecimal color code #896575 corresponds to the code RGB( 137, 101, 117 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,54 level), green (at 0,40 level) and blue (at 0,46 level). Its brightness is 46% and its saturation is 15%. It is composed of red at 38%, green at 28% and blue at 32%.
